Output 5ed69fc476a769258f3193f0b65be21948d11bfe62a83dfd9f8eb54658dfd4ed:0

value
121668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17cf5a02e1eae50c3c263fd1e930adc39c2bc91 OP_EQUAL
address
3PhtU7RASKRfCAyUiiNb5rKrcUZnfX4FBw
transaction
5ed69fc476a769258f3193f0b65be21948d11bfe62a83dfd9f8eb54658dfd4ed
confirmations
1182
spent
true